Gythio Villages: Discover the beautiful villages of Gythio Greece, Peloponnese

:: Villages (4)


The town of Gythio and the villages around it have managed to kept their traditional architectural style. They are known for their strong fortresses, small houses and paved roads. A few people live in these villages today but they keep well the traditions of Mani.

Gythio Town
Location: In the prefecture of Laconia
Description: This small seaside town gets very lively in summer because many tourists come to spend their holidays. The trademark of Gythio is Kranae islet, which is connected to the mainland through a narrow strech of land.

Gythio Skoutari
Location: 13 km south of Gythio
Description: This small village has many abandoned fortresses that were once used to protect the area from the enemies.

Gythio Ageranos
Location: 14 km south west of Gythio
Description: This is a seaside resort with uninhabited houses and towers. A long beach streches in front of the village.
